Cool roofs can be made of a highly reflective type of paint a sheet covering or highly reflective tiles or shingles.
A cool roof under the same conditions could stay more than 50 f cooler and save energy and money by using less air conditioning.

A cool roof transfers less heat to the building below so the building stays cooler and uses less energy for air conditioning.
